Hundreds of hundreds of bikers participated in the Night Ride Cebu for the Earth Hour 8:30 PM to 9:30 PM last March 26, 2011. Me and Kiba were among those about 800 plus participants. We made sure we would be part of this big event!
Check out these cool rides! Vintage!
We patrolled the streets of Cebu and encouraged establishments to turn off their lights through sounding our horns, bells, and sometimes shouting at them. Hahaha.
Gangsta biker!
Most of the IT Park buildings cooperated, i1, i2, i3, and skyrise 3 stalls and contact centers turned off their lights. We were even greeted by a live band performing at i1 and the crowd was cheering for us. Ayala Business Center was about 85% dark, thanks to those offices who were well aware about this concerted effort in conserving energy. As expected, Colon didn’t heed our calls to turn off their lights. The place was still bright and people’s faces were annoyed.
Different types of bikes participated. There were folding bikes, small bikes, vintage bikes that looked like thin motorcycles, mountain bikes, and trikes.
